Plan B and Jessie J to headline Sound Island Festival at Quex Park

Plan B and Jessie J are to headline the Sound Island Festival in
Thanet this summer, we can exclusively reveal.
The stars will be joined by singers Rita Ora (pictured right),
James Arthur, Lawson and Union J for the two-day festival at Quex
Park, in Birchington, in July.
Rapper Plan B - real name Ben Drew - will headline on
Saturday, July 27.
The 29-year-old singer rocketed to fame after his
most successful album to date, The Defamation of Strickland
Banks, went straight to number one in 2010.
Other acts to perform alongside the She Said singer on the
Saturday will include Rita Ora, whose debut album Ora reached
number one last year, and X Factor winner James Arthur.
Singer Jessie J, 24, will then headline the festival
on Sunday, July 28.
The Do It Like A Dude star, who is also known for her role as a
judge on the BBC talent show The Voice, has a music style mixing
soul vocals with contemporary R&B music.

Concert-goers on the Sunday will also be treated to performances
by boy band Lawson, who rose to prominence supporting The Wanted,
and X Factor semi-finalists Union J.
Sound
Island Festival spokesman Dion Clements said: "Plan B and
Jessie are both in such demand we're thrilled they're coming to
headline the Sound Island Festival this year, it's a great coup for
fans of the artistes and Sound Island audiences in general.
"With guest appearances by Rita Ora, James Arthur, Lawson, Union
J, and of course with more details of additional performers to be
announced, Sound Island Festival 2013 is set to be the biggest and
best yet!"
Tickets for the Sound Island Festival go on sale from 9am today
and cost £35 each per day. For the first time, a weekend ticket
costing £64 each is available.
